WebMar 12, 2024 · Diarrhea is the fifth-leading cause of death among children under the age of 5. Frequent and recurring diarrhea can reduce children’s growth and cognitive development and increase their susceptibility to other infectious diseases. About 88% of diarrhea-associated deaths are due to unsafe water, inadequate sanitation, and insufficient …
